The way in which with the Mystic is an introduction to 13 Adult men and women mystics which includes Francis of Assisi, Hildegard of Bingen, Thomas Merton, Teresa of Lisieux, George Fox, John Donne, John of your Cross, and also the Anonymous Pilgrim who, next the admonition of Paul to "pray with out ceasing," recited the Jesus Prayer 1000s of situations each day just like a mantra: Lord Jesus Christ, have mercy on me, a sinner. Talbot defines a mystic as someone who believes you can find realities to everyday living which are over and above what is usually perceived by our rational minds or described in phrases. The best way with the Mystics handles nearly two thousand a long time of Christian historical past Discovering a custom which includes all but vanished in the present church. Each chapter offers an overview of the person's existence and track record, their imagined--which includes quotations from their writings--plus a summary of added assets for even more examine. Every single essay is made up of a worthwhile time chart displaying the lifetime of the mystic along with crucial concurrent planet occasions Talbot begins in the third century Along with the Tale of Anthony in the Desert whose faith was affected because of the desert practical experience of Jesus and John the Baptist. Anthony lived for a few 70 many years within the searing deserts of Egypt with little h2o and food items and prolonged hrs kneeling in prayer. He was the model for hundreds who adopted him from the moral air pollution on the metropolitan areas eventually forming compact communities which were the arrival of monasticism. Talbot is quite candid about the life he writes about, sharing their faults along with their blessings. Bernard of Clairvaux, for instance, the famed monastic reformer of your twelfth century, suffered particular shame and humiliation "to his Long lasting regret," for his portion in organizing the disastrous 2nd Campaign that failed and price a great deal slaughter.

Fourteenth century Spanish mystic, Catherine of Siena, was one among twenty five siblings who was born from the 12 months which the Black Demise achieved Europe and grew up at any given time As well as in a lifestyle that equated saintliness with severe ascetic procedures. She practiced beating out the devil by everyday scourging her human body with a sequence tipped with sharp hooks. She slept every single other day and fasted to the point of anorexia, which ended her life at age 33. George Fox, the founding father of Quakerism, lived a peripatetic Way of living not compared with a sixty's hippy roaming the place preaching nonviolence. This fervent anti-Catholic didn't have confidence in worshiping in church structures, which he referred to "steeple homes." To him the Bible was much less dependable in knowing God than personal interior revelation. In a very sermon on the folks of Leicestershire, England, he announced his mission to bring people today off their outdated techniques . . . from their churches . . . from all the whole world's religions . . . from the many worlds' fellowships, and prayings, and singings . . . from heathenish fables, and from Gentlemen's inventions and windy doctrines . . . and all their visuals and crosses, and sprinkling of infants, with all their holy times . . . and all their vain traditions. (p.169) John Donne, the great English metaphysical poet sought to use his artwork for your greater glory of God. A transform to Anglicanism, he was later on ordained as a priest and deacon of St. Paul's Cathedral in a course in miracles movie London. His most well known piece, No guy is an island . . . arrived from his questioning about the impression of a soul's departure on those that keep on being driving.
